科研管理系统
科研管理系统
在线试用
科研管理系统
解决方案下载
科研管理系统
源码授权
科研管理系统
产品报价
24-12-02 12:37
科研管理系统在泉州的应用其实挺普遍的。我有个朋友就在泉州一家科研机构工作,他们就用了一个叫“科研管理系统”的东西来管理他们的项目和数据。这个系统能帮助他们更好地跟踪项目的进度,还有就是管理和存储大量的研究数据。

我们先来说说怎么搭建这个系统吧。首先,我们需要一个数据库来存储所有的信息。这里我们使用MySQL数据库,因为它是开源的,而且稳定性好,维护成本也相对较低。我们可以创建几个表来存储不同的信息,比如项目表、人员表、资金表等。这里有个简单的SQL代码示例:
CREATE DATABASE IF NOT EXISTS ResearchManagement;
USE ResearchManagement;
CREATE TABLE IF NOT EXISTS Projects (
ProjectID INT AUTO_INCREMENT PRIMARY KEY,
Title VARCHAR(255) NOT NULL,
StartDate DATE,
EndDate DATE,
Status VARCHAR(50)
);
CREATE TABLE IF NOT EXISTS Personnel (
PersonnelID INT AUTO_INCREMENT PRIMARY KEY,
Name VARCHAR(100),
Position VARCHAR(100),
Email VARCHAR(100)
);

接下来,我们要考虑的是如何将投标文件集成到这个系统中。投标文件是科研项目中不可或缺的一部分,它记录了项目的详细信息,包括预算、时间表、研究目标等。因此,我们需要确保投标文件的信息能够被准确地导入到我们的数据库中。为了实现这一点,我们可以编写一些脚本来自动提取投标文件中的关键信息,并将其转换成数据库可以理解的格式。例如,我们可以使用Python来解析PDF文件中的文本,并将这些文本存储到数据库中。
import PyPDF2
def read_pdf(file_path):
with open(file_path, 'rb') as file:
reader = PyPDF2.PdfReader(file)
text = ''
for page in reader.pages:
text += page.extract_text()
return text
pdf_content = read_pdf('path/to/your/file.pdf')
# 这里你可以根据你的需求进一步处理pdf_content
总之,科研管理系统在泉州的应用不仅提升了科研工作的效率,还使得数据的管理和共享变得更加便捷。通过合理的数据库设计以及有效的投标文件处理机制,我们可以构建出一个既强大又灵活的科研管理平台。